Boundary Disputes 1.Definitional- legal language of a boundary 2.Locational- questions the interpretation of the boundary, Mississippi River 3.Operational- disagreements over a major issue with the border, illegal immigration, drugs 4.Allocational- usually involve natural resources, who has dominant rights? A definitional dispute is a boundary dispute over the legal terms set forth, a locational dispute is a boundary dispute over the physical location, and an operational dispute is a boundary dispute over how the boundary ought to function.
